Deucalion name meaning:

Deucalion is a Greek name that derives from the word "deukos," meaning "to think." In Greek mythology, Deucalion was the son of Prometheus and the husband of Pyrrha. He is best known for surviving the great flood sent by Zeus to punish humanity for their wickedness. Deucalion and Pyrrha were the only mortals deemed righteous enough to be spared, and they were instructed to repopulate the earth by throwing stones behind them that transformed into humans.
